Alpharetta Turf Conditions

Alpharetta's newer construction lots and clay-heavy soil create some unique considerations for pool-turf installation. That North Fulton clay compacts differently than sandy soils, so proper base preparation is non-negotiable—we excavate, grade, and install a perforated drainage system to keep water from pooling beneath the turf. Without it, you'll end up with soggy spots that never fully dry, especially after heavy rain. Sun exposure varies significantly across neighborhoods like Windward and around the Avalon area. Some pool decks get blasted with afternoon sun; others have tree coverage from mature oaks. We recommend UV-stable synthetic fibers rated for high foot traffic and chlorine exposure—standard pool-grade turf that won't fade or degrade from constant sun and chemical splash. Homeowners in Alpharetta's HOA-governed communities (common in newer subdivisions) should verify their covenants before installation. Most boards approve artificial turf, but a few have specific height or pile requirements. We've walked homeowners through the approval process in Crabapple and similar developments. One more thing: pool decks need proper edging and compaction to prevent turf migration—especially around the perimeter where kids run and adults move lounge chairs. We use professional-grade edging systems that stay put through Georgia summers.

How does drainage work with Alpharetta's clay soil underneath?

Clay doesn't drain naturally, so we dig out the installation area and install a perforated drainage base layer—typically 1-2 inches of engineered stone with drainage fabric. Water flows through the turf and base, then percolates into gravel or a French drain system. This prevents the soggy, muddy conditions that plague natural grass pools in North Fulton developments.

Can I install pool turf in shaded areas of my Crabapple yard?

Yes, but shade changes how the turf ages. High-shade zones receive less UV, so fibers degrade more slowly—actually a benefit. However, shade reduces evaporation, so drainage becomes even more critical. We assess your tree coverage and adjust base specifications accordingly.
